Hypertension patients generally have increased heart rate, because one of the main mechanisms of hypertension is sympathetic nerve excitation, and the increased heart rate is a reflection of sympathetic nerve excitation. Therefore, the increase of heart rate and blood pressure interact. An increase in heart rate will increase the risk of elevated blood pressure, which will also damage the heart function and increase the heart rate.
In addition, strenuous exercise, mood fluctuation, smoking, high salt diet, etc. can also excite the sympathetic nerve, leading to an increase in heart rate. If these conditions occur in patients with hypertension, it will not only be harmful to the control of blood pressure, but also lead to accelerated heartbeat, causing serious consequences. How do hypertensive patients manage their heart rate?
Research shows, The incidence of hypertension increased by 8% and the mortality of cardiovascular events increased by 25% every time the heart rate increased by 10 times/minute. Therefore, for patients with hypertension, in addition to the abnormal blood pressure, they also need to pay attention to their own heartbeat speed. For patients with hypertension, the heart rate should not be lower than 100 beats per minute, but should be 80 beats per minute.
That is to say, for patients with hypertension, if the resting heart rate is greater than 80 beats/minute, it indicates that the heart rate is too fast, and necessary intervention measures should be taken.
![](https://nimg.ws.126.net/?url=http%3A%2F%2Fdingyue.ws.126.net%2F2024%2F0523%2Fbbcc4cfdj00sdxvgp001sd000rs00ijm.jpg&thumbnail=660x2147483647&quality=80&type=jpg)
Clinically, For hypertensive patients with excessive heart rate, it is generally recommended to use drugs to slow down the heart rate. The most commonly used drugs are beta blockers, that is, lol drugs. The goal of drug use is to reduce the heart rate to 60-80 beats/minute. In addition, for patients with hypertension complicated with coronary heart disease, heart failure and other cardiovascular diseases, the standard is even lower, and it is recommended to be around 60 points.
In addition, hypertension patients also need to pay attention to daily lifestyle intervention, such as strengthening exercise, insisting on moderate exercise every day, and avoiding strenuous exercise; Low salt diet, smoking and drinking cessation; Avoid drinking strong tea or coffee; Maintain a healthy weight; Avoid emotional fluctuations and maintain a good attitude; Avoid overwork, staying up late, excessive pressure, regular work and rest, etc.
